Android Fragmentation And Tech Tabloid

Submitted by Dave Won. on

There has been a lot of complaining and moaning by people in the mobile industry trying to create news stories about Android Fragmentation. Now before I continue, the Fragmentation they refer to isn’t about Hard disk file structure and block allocation, which was a massive problem with the FAT file system on Windows OS.

What Android Fragmentation is referring to is the growing list of Android distributions by different manufacturers. This apparently has tabloid tech news reporters on the CBS range of sites worried, but no one else seems to give a crap.

What Happened To Blackberry?

Submitted by Dave Won. on

When it comes to business communications RIM/Blackberry is one most well known makers of smartphones that are utilized all over the globe. Well, that is what I might have said back in 2008. In the last four years, we have seen Blackberry go from one of the leaders in Smartphone communications to almost the Atari of Smartphones. RIM last quarter reported a $518 million quarterly loss, so things are not looking good.

New Lease Of Life For MeeGo OS

Submitted by Mike on

The MeeGo Operating System (Linux based) that was installed on the powerful Nokia N9 has been given a new lease of life after ex-Nokia employees decided to join forces and bring MeeGo back into the market. MeeGo was dropped by Nokia this year in favor of Microsoft’s lame Windows Mobile operating system; this mistake by Nokia made many Nokia fans angry and customers who purchased the N9 smartphones were left speechless.
